Transaction fb166270768729d84f9f3b114853f11f21463096cb1bb86faae9e15094746221

1 Input
2 Outputs
  • fb166270768729d84f9f3b114853f11f21463096cb1bb86faae9e15094746221:0
  • value  525000
    address  1FtpsLDoRmsWHEkFeerM4c6BXz2eBRsBGN
  • fb166270768729d84f9f3b114853f11f21463096cb1bb86faae9e15094746221:1
  • value  184530236
    address  39sfuA8pY4UfybgEZi7uvA13jkGzZpsg5K